Start here: zoning, overlays, and what your lot will allow

Confirm zoning and allowed uses before you draw anything serious

Before you spend money on architectural plans, confirm the property’s zoning designation and what that zoning allows. Portland’s residential zones (like RF, R20, R10, R7, R5, and RM) have different rules for setbacks, height, lot coverage, and sometimes the number of units allowed.

Zoning also influences whether you can do things like a detached garage with living space, an ADU, or a duplex. Even if your project is “just a house,” the zoning rules will shape the building envelope and may affect whether you can keep certain trees, where you can place a driveway, and how you manage stormwater.

It’s also smart to check for “overlays” (like environmental overlays) and plan districts. These can add extra review steps or restrictions. A lot that looks straightforward can become more complex if it’s in a floodplain, near a resource area, or within a design overlay zone.

When you might need a land use review (and when you probably won’t)

Many single-family builds can proceed without a separate land use review if the design meets code. But if you’re asking for exceptions—like reducing setbacks, increasing height beyond what’s allowed, or doing something unusual in an overlay zone—you may need a land use review or adjustment.

Land use reviews can add time because they may include public notice and an opportunity for neighbors to comment. That doesn’t mean it’s a bad route; it just means you should plan for it early so you don’t get surprised midstream.

If you’re unsure, a pre-project meeting or an early assistance appointment with BDS can clarify whether your plan is likely to trigger land use review. Catching that early can save months.

The core permit: your new construction building permit

What the building permit covers for a new house

The building permit is the main umbrella permit for constructing the house itself. It covers structural elements (foundation, framing, seismic requirements), life safety features (stairs, guards, egress), and code compliance across the building.

In Portland, building permits are reviewed against the Oregon Residential Specialty Code (ORSC) for most one- and two-family dwellings, along with local amendments and related city code requirements. Your plans need to be detailed enough for reviewers to verify compliance—think structural details, wall sections, energy details, and site plans.

Most projects also require a series of inspections tied to the building permit: footing/foundation, framing, insulation, and final inspection, plus any special inspections if your design calls for them.

Plan review: what reviewers typically look for

Plan review isn’t just a rubber stamp. Reviewers look at the site plan (setbacks, lot coverage, height), structural calculations (especially for seismic design), energy compliance, and how the project interfaces with utilities and drainage.

They’ll also check for things like smoke/CO alarms, emergency egress windows, stair geometry, tempered glass locations, and fire separation requirements if you’re close to property lines. If you have a garage, there are additional fire-rating and door requirements between garage and living space.

The more complete your drawings, the smoother the review tends to be. Missing notes and unclear details often lead to checksheets (requests for corrections), which can slow your timeline.

Trade permits you’ll almost always need (and why they’re separate)

Electrical permit: service, panels, circuits, and inspections

Any new home will require an electrical permit for the service connection, panel installation, wiring, outlets, lighting, and any special systems like EV charging circuits or solar-ready provisions.

Electrical inspections happen at multiple stages (rough-in and final are common). If you’re doing anything modern—heat pumps, induction ranges, smart panels—make sure the electrical design is coordinated early so the service size and panel layout fit your load needs.

Portland’s push toward electrification and energy efficiency means many homeowners are moving away from gas. That can be a great choice, but it needs to be designed for from the start so you don’t end up with costly upgrades later.

Plumbing permit: water, waste, venting, and sometimes site work

A plumbing permit covers supply lines, drain/waste/vent systems, fixtures, and connections. If you’re adding features like a second laundry, multiple shower heads, or a long run to an ADU, your plumbing design becomes more important than people expect.

Depending on the property, you may also need permits or approvals tied to sewer connection or septic (most Portland homes connect to sewer, but not always). If the existing lateral is old or undersized, you might be looking at repair or replacement, which can involve additional coordination and cost.

Plumbing inspections typically include under-slab or rough plumbing, top-out, and final. If you’re on a tight schedule, it helps to coordinate inspection timing with your concrete and framing milestones.

Mechanical permit: HVAC, ventilation, and indoor air quality

The mechanical permit covers heating and cooling systems, ductwork, bathroom exhaust, kitchen ventilation, and sometimes gas piping (if applicable). In newer builds, you’ll also see more balanced ventilation strategies to meet energy and indoor air standards.

Heat pumps are common in Portland new construction because they handle mild winters efficiently. But the mechanical design has to match your building envelope. A super tight house needs a ventilation plan that keeps air fresh without wasting energy.

Mechanical inspections often include rough-in (ducts, vents) and final equipment verification. If you’re planning a high-performance home, your mechanical contractor and designer should coordinate early so the system is sized correctly (oversized systems can be inefficient and uncomfortable).

Site-related permits and approvals that can surprise first-time builders

Erosion control and grading: when dirt work triggers requirements

If your project involves significant grading, excavation, or soil disturbance, you may need erosion control measures and approvals. Portland takes runoff seriously—especially during rainy months when exposed soil can wash into storm drains.

Even if the city doesn’t require a separate erosion control permit for your exact scope, you’ll still need best practices on-site: silt fencing, stabilized entrances, and a plan to keep sediment out of the right-of-way.

Talk with your builder early about how they handle wet-season site management. It affects everything from excavation scheduling to where materials are staged.

Stormwater management: downspouts, infiltration, and onsite disposal

Portland often requires stormwater to be managed onsite where feasible. That can mean infiltration trenches, drywells, rain gardens, or other strategies to keep runoff from overwhelming the public system.

Stormwater requirements depend on your site and the amount of impervious surface you’re adding (roof area, driveway, patios). A bigger footprint can mean more stormwater infrastructure, which should be designed before you finalize grading and landscaping.

It’s worth treating stormwater like a design feature, not a last-minute engineering task. Done well, it can look great and protect your foundation and yard from pooling water.

Right-of-way permits: sidewalks, curb cuts, and street use

If your project affects the public right-of-way—think sidewalk repair, new driveway curb cut, utility work in the street, or staging a dumpster—you may need separate permits through the appropriate bureau (often Portland Bureau of Transportation, depending on scope).

Even placing a storage container or materials in the street can require approval. This is one of those “small detail” items that can cause avoidable friction if it’s not planned for, especially on narrow streets or in dense neighborhoods.

Ask your contractor who is responsible for right-of-way permits and how they schedule them. In many cases, it’s straightforward, but it needs lead time.

Environmental and neighborhood factors: trees, overlays, and historic considerations

Tree permits: removal, protection, and root zones

Portland’s tree code is a big deal. Depending on the size and species of trees on your lot (and sometimes street trees), you may need a permit to remove them or even to prune beyond certain thresholds.

Even if you aren’t removing a tree, you may need to show how you’ll protect it during construction. That can influence where you place the house, how you trench for utilities, and where you store materials. Root protection zones can be larger than people expect.

If your design conflicts with a protected tree, it’s better to find out early. Redesigning after plan review because of tree issues is painful and expensive.

Environmental overlays and sensitive areas

If your property is in an environmental overlay zone, there may be additional restrictions on what you can build and where. These overlays are meant to protect streams, wetlands, wildlife habitat, and steep slopes.

That can mean additional documentation, mitigation requirements, or limitations on disturbance. Sometimes it’s still very doable—you just need the right expertise and enough time for review.

In these scenarios, a strong site plan and early consultation can prevent a lot of back-and-forth later.

Historic districts and design constraints

If you’re building in or near a historic district, or replacing an older structure, you may face additional design review requirements. This can involve constraints around massing, materials, window patterns, or how the new home fits the streetscape.

Design review can add time, but it can also help ensure the finished home feels like it belongs. In Portland neighborhoods with strong architectural identity, this matters to both the city and your future resale value.

If your project might trigger design review, treat it as a creative brief rather than a burden. A good designer can work within guidelines and still create something modern and personal.

Energy code and building performance: permits meet comfort

How energy requirements show up in your permit set

Energy compliance is baked into the plan review process. Your permit drawings will need to show insulation levels, window performance, air sealing strategies, and sometimes mechanical efficiency targets.

In practice, this affects wall thickness, window selection, and detailing around penetrations. If you want big glass walls (very Portland-modern), you may need to balance that with higher-performing windows or better insulation elsewhere.

It’s also where you decide whether you’re building “code minimum” or aiming for a higher-performance home. Even small upgrades—better windows, tighter air sealing—can pay off in comfort and lower bills.

Seismic details: not optional in the Pacific Northwest

Portland’s seismic risk shapes structural requirements. Your plans may need engineered design for shear walls, hold-downs, foundation anchorage, and nailing schedules that meet code.

Seismic detailing isn’t just for safety in a major earthquake; it also improves how a house handles everyday loads and reduces long-term movement and cracking. It’s one of those “invisible” investments that good builders take seriously.

If your site has challenging soil or slopes, the structural approach may become more complex, which can affect both permit review and construction cost.

Common project types that change the permit mix

Building a brand-new house vs. rebuilding after demolition

If you’re demolishing an existing structure, you’ll typically need a demolition permit before you can clear the site. Demolition can also trigger requirements around asbestos testing (common in older buildings) and utility disconnection coordination.

Rebuilds can sometimes reuse existing utilities, but don’t assume the old sewer lateral or water service is adequate. Many older connections don’t meet today’s needs or may be in poor condition. Budget for investigation and potential replacement.

Also, if the existing house is nonconforming (built under older rules), tearing it down and rebuilding may require full compliance with current setbacks and standards. That can change what you’re allowed to build.

Adding an ADU or extra unit: more than “just a small house”

Accessory dwelling units can be a great fit in Portland, but they add complexity: separate cooking facilities, additional plumbing and electrical load, and sometimes separate addressing requirements.

Even if the ADU is small, it still needs to meet building code, energy code, and life safety requirements. That includes egress, fire separation (depending on configuration), and utility planning.

If you’re considering an ADU, bring it up early. Designing the main house and ADU together often leads to a smoother permit path than trying to “add it later.”

How the permit timeline usually plays out (and how to make it less painful)

Pre-application steps that save weeks later

One of the best ways to reduce delays is to do a thorough pre-check: confirm zoning, order a survey, locate utilities, and clarify whether trees or environmental overlays will affect the design.

It’s also smart to talk through your goals with a builder early—even before finalizing plans. Experienced builders can flag details that commonly trigger checksheets, like unclear structural notes or missing energy details.

In Portland, the projects that move smoothly are usually the ones that treat permitting as part of the design process, not something you do after the design is “done.”

Plan review, checksheets, and revisions: what to expect emotionally

It’s normal to get a checksheet. It doesn’t mean your project is failing; it means reviewers need clarification or corrections. The fastest responses happen when your permit set is organized, consistent, and easy to read.

Try not to take comments personally. Permit reviewers are focused on compliance and clarity. If you respond thoughtfully and completely, you’ll usually get back on track quickly.

Keep a single source of truth for revisions (version control matters), and make sure your architect/designer, engineer, and builder are aligned before resubmitting.

Inspections during construction: scheduling is everything

Permits don’t stop once you’re approved. Inspections are the “gate checks” that allow you to continue to the next phase. Missing an inspection window can stall a project, especially when you’re coordinating multiple trades.

Build a realistic inspection schedule into your construction timeline. If you’re pouring concrete, framing quickly, or working during rainy months, you’ll want buffer time for inspection availability.

Also, keep your jobsite inspection-ready: safe access, posted permits, and clear visibility of work. Inspectors can’t approve what they can’t see.

Budgeting for permits: what people forget to include

Permit fees, system development charges, and utility costs

Permit fees aren’t just one line item. You may have building permit fees, plan review fees, trade permit fees, and potentially system development charges (SDCs) depending on the project type and scope.

Utility-related costs can also be significant: new water service, sewer lateral replacement, stormwater requirements, and right-of-way restoration. These aren’t always obvious when you’re staring at a floor plan.

If you want fewer budget surprises, ask for a permitting and fee estimate early, and revisit it once the design is more defined.

Design costs tied to permitting (engineering, surveys, and more)

Permitting often requires professional documentation: a site survey, structural engineering, energy documentation, and sometimes geotechnical input if soils are questionable.

These costs are part of building responsibly, but they can sneak up on first-time builders. The good news is they usually pay off by preventing construction issues and change orders.

If you’re value-engineering, be careful about cutting the “paper” side too aggressively. Clear plans and smart engineering often save money in the field.

A practical checklist: permits you might need for a Portland house build

The “almost always” list

For a typical new house build in Portland, you can usually expect: a building permit for the structure, plus separate electrical, plumbing, and mechanical permits. You’ll also likely deal with inspections at multiple phases.

If you’re doing any work in the public right-of-way, plan for right-of-way permits. If you’re disturbing soil or changing drainage patterns, plan for erosion control measures and stormwater compliance.

And if there are trees involved—especially large or protected trees—assume there will be tree-related requirements and possibly permits.

The “depends on your site/design” list

This is where Portland gets specific: demolition permits, land use reviews, environmental overlay reviews, design or historic review, geotechnical requirements, and special structural engineering can all come into play.

Utility upgrades can also be a wild card. A new water service or sewer lateral replacement can add both permitting steps and cost, and it’s not always obvious until you investigate.

The best approach is to treat these as risk items: identify them early, assign an owner (who’s researching/handling it), and build time into the schedule.
